Overview

Robotic gas sensors are advanced devices designed to detect and measure the presence of specific gases in various environments. They are often integrated into robotic systems to automate gas monitoring tasks, improving accuracy and reducing human risk in hazardous areas. These sensors are widely used in industries such as oil and gas, chemical manufacturing, and environmental monitoring. Modern robotic gas sensors leverage technologies like electrochemical, infrared, and semiconductor sensing to identify gases such as carbon monoxide, methane, and hydrogen sulfide. Their ability to provide real-time data makes them indispensable for safety and operational efficiency in industrial settings.

Structure and Working Principle

A robotic gas sensor typically consists of a sensing element, a signal processor, and a communication module. The sensing element reacts with the target gas, producing an electrical signal proportional to the gas concentration. This signal is then processed and transmitted to a control system or data logger. Electrochemical sensors use chemical reactions to generate current, while infrared sensors detect gas by measuring light absorption. Semiconductor sensors rely on changes in electrical resistance when exposed to gases. Each type has advantages, such as high sensitivity (electrochemical) or long lifespan (infrared), making them suitable for different applications.

Key Features

Robotic gas sensors are known for their high sensitivity and fast response times, enabling quick detection of hazardous gases. Many models are designed to withstand harsh conditions, including extreme temperatures, humidity, and corrosive environments. Integration with robotic systems allows for autonomous monitoring in hard-to-reach or dangerous areas. Advanced models feature wireless connectivity, enabling remote data access and alerts. Some sensors also support multi-gas detection, reducing the need for multiple devices in complex environments.

Application Areas

These sensors are critical in industries where gas leaks pose significant risks, such as oil refineries, chemical plants, and mining operations. They are also used in environmental monitoring to detect pollutants and ensure compliance with safety regulations. In smart cities, robotic gas sensors help monitor air quality in public spaces. Additionally, they are employed in agriculture to detect harmful gases in livestock barns and storage facilities. Their versatility makes them valuable across multiple sectors.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ular calibration is essential to maintain the accuracy of robotic gas sensors. Calibration should be performed using certified test gases to ensure reliable performance. Sensors should be inspected for physical damage or contamination, which can affect readings. Avoid exposing sensors to conditions beyond their specified operating range, such as extreme temperatures or high humidity. Proper storage when not in use, including protective casings, can extend the sensor's lifespan. Always follow manufacturer guidelines for maintenance and replacement.

B2B Procurement Guide

When purchasing robotic gas sensors, consider the specific gases you need to detect and the environmental conditions they will operate in. Evaluate the sensor's detection range, response time, and accuracy to ensure it meets your requirements. Integration capabilities with existing robotic systems or IoT platforms are also important. Look for suppliers with proven reliability and after-sales support. Bulk purchases may offer cost savings, but ensure the sensors' shelf life aligns with your usage timeline. Always request product certifications and compliance documents.
